Industry Classification
SAMMIE VISUALS LTD operates within SIC code 74201, which corresponds to "Portrait photographic activities." This sector is a niche segment of the broader photography services industry, primarily focused on capturing professional portraits for individuals and organizations. Key characteristics of this sector include a high dependence on artistic skill, client relationships, and often localized market presence. The industry typically features numerous small-scale or micro businesses due to relatively low barriers to entry and limited capital requirements.Relative Performance
As a newly incorporated private limited company (established September 2023), SAMMIE VISUALS LTD filed dormant accounts for the financial year ending September 2024. Dormant status means the company has not engaged in significant trading activities or financial transactions during this period. With net assets of just £1 and no reported revenue or operational data, the company cannot yet be benchmarked against industry financial metrics such as turnover, profit margins, or asset utilization. Typically, portrait photography businesses at the micro or small scale report annual turnovers ranging from £20k to £150k in early years, with net profit margins varying widely based on market positioning and operational efficiency.Sector Trends Impact
The portrait photography sector in the UK is influenced by several key trends:
- Digital Transformation: Increasing use of digital photography and editing software has lowered operational costs and expanded creative possibilities. This trend benefits new entrants like SAMMIE VISUALS LTD who can leverage affordable technology to compete effectively.
- Social Media & Personal Branding: Growing demand for professional portraits for social media, LinkedIn profiles, and personal branding has expanded the market beyond traditional family or formal portraits. This creates opportunities for niche specialization.
- Economic Sensitivity: Being largely discretionary spending, the sector is sensitive to economic cycles, with downturns impacting client budgets for professional portraits. Emerging businesses must be agile in marketing and cost management.
- Competition and Market Saturation: The sector is fragmented with many sole traders and micro-businesses, leading to intense local competition and pressure on pricing. Differentiation through quality, style, or service innovation is critical.
